解题思路:
注意事项:
参考代码:
def cc(n): a=list(str(n)) b=list(str(n)) a.sort(reverse=True) b.sort() if b[0]=='0': b.pop(0) a=''.join(a) b=''.join(b) return a,b n=int(input()) sum=0 while 6174!=n: a,b=cc(n) n=int(a)-int(b) sum+=1 print(sum)
0.0分
0 人评分
C语言程序设计教程(第三版)课后习题3.7 (C语言代码)浏览:1158 |
C语言训练-排序问题<2> (C++代码)浏览:935 |
C语言训练-角谷猜想 (C语言代码)浏览:1767 |
C语言训练-数字母 (C语言代码)浏览:648 |
C语言程序设计教程(第三版)课后习题3.7 (C语言代码)浏览:590 |
图形输出 (C语言代码)浏览:1422 |
C语言程序设计教程(第三版)课后习题7.3 (C语言代码)浏览:420 |
C语言程序设计教程(第三版)课后习题9.2 (C语言代码)浏览:646 |
母牛的故事 (C语言代码)浏览:495 |
回文数(一) (C语言代码)浏览:1170 |